Sunday, October 4, 2015

The test presses for Leechmilk's "Starvation of Locusts" LP are in. Hopefully it won't be much longer before the records are here. There will be a few color options available with this pressing. Red and white split color, clear, and classic black. Preordering info and streaming will be available soon.